ZIP 35459 and ZIP 35460 are ZIP Code areas in Alabama.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

ZIP 35459 has the higher population (701 vs 465 in ZIP 35460). ZIP 35459 has the higher median household income ($40,000 vs $30,096 in ZIP 35460). ZIP 35459 has the higher median home value ($65,500 vs $56,000 in ZIP 35460).
